Course Details
• Advanced Energy-Efficient Protocols: Exploring the latest energy-saving communication protocols, such as Bluetooth Low Energy (BLE), Zigbee, and LoRaWAN, to understand their energy-saving mechanisms, benefits, and applications.
• Energy Harvesting Techniques: Delving into the principles, design considerations, and practical applications of energy harvesting methods, including solar, thermal, kinetic, and electromagnetic.
• Wireless Sensor Networks (WSNs): Examining the role of WSNs in energy-saving connectivity technologies, key components, and requirements, as well as protocols, such as WSN-specific medium access control (MAC) and routing protocols.
• Advanced Power Management: Investigating advanced power management techniques in modern electronic devices, including adaptive voltage scaling, dynamic voltage and frequency scaling, and low-power modes.
• Internet of Things (IoT) Energy Efficiency: Exploring IoT architectures, standards, and protocols, with a focus on energy-efficient data transmission, storage, and processing.
• Power-Aware Networking: Examining the role of power-aware networking in energy-saving connectivity technologies, including power-aware routing, traffic shaping, and network resource allocation.
• Energy-Efficient Machine Learning: Delving into the principles, algorithms, and applications of energy-efficient machine learning techniques in energy-saving connectivity technologies.
• Case Studies in Energy-Saving Connectivity Technologies: Analyzing real-world applications and implementation strategies of energy-saving connectivity technologies, with a focus on reducing carbon footprint and improving sustainability.
• Designing Energy-Efficient Systems: Providing hands-on experience in designing energy-efficient systems, including selecting appropriate components, optimizing power consumption, and evaluating performance.
• Advanced Topics in Energy-Saving Connectivity Technologies: Discussing cutting-edge research and trends in energy-saving connectivity technologies, including emerging standards, protocols, and applications.
